As the leader of a team of talented machine learning engineers, your foremost objective will be to establish a ML platform facilitating AI-powered enterprise search applications leveraging large language models (LLMs). You will guide a team in architecting the ranking systems, developing a framework, and providing tools to ensure system health, while also solidifying model training and evaluation workflows. Your team will occupy a pivotal role connecting search infrastructure with ML-based ranking, and will ultimately be accountable for the stability and performance of enterprise search products built on top of the platform.
Your team's ownership of the search platform is crucial to the company's search product lines, with success measured by its enablement capabilities. This platform should facilitate rapid iteration on model enhancements for relevance engineers, allowing them to improve ML metrics with a clear understanding of performance tradeoffs. Additionally, it should enable product engineers to develop novel search applications with ease.
You will be responsible for guiding the team's technical direction, managing project timelines, and ensuring the robustness, efficiency, and innovation of our machine learning based search systems. Your team will collaborate closely with search infrastructure and relevance engineers, and partner with product, design, and customer success teams to jointly achieve business objectives.

Who We Are
Moveworks is an AI Assistant that helps all employees find information, automate tasks, and be more productive. We give the entire workforce one interface to get answers and take action across every enterprise system. And for developers, we make it easy to build and deploy AI agents that bring the power of Moveworks to every business process or workflow.
It's all powered by a pioneering Reasoning Engine paired with an Agentic Automation Engine that, together, are able to handle even the most complex requests by understanding queries, then building and executing intelligent plans to fulfill them - in seconds.
Founded in 2016, Moveworks has raised $315M in funding, and eclipsed $100M in ARR in 2024 thanks to our award-winning product and team. Along the way, we've earned recognition as a leader in the Forrester Wave for Conversational AI Platforms for Employee Services, as a member of the Forbes Cloud 100 and AI 50 lists, and as one of America's Most Loved Workplaces according to Newsweek.
Today, Moveworks has over 500 employees in six offices globally, and is backed by some of the world's most prominent investors including Kleiner Perkins, Lightspeed, Bain Capital Ventures, Sapphire Ventures, Iconiq, and more.
Over 350 leading organizations like Marriott, Databricks, Toyota, CVS Health, and Honeywell trust Moveworks to increase operational efficiency, enhance the employee experience, and drive lasting AI transformation.
